The Role

Reporting to the Finance Business Partner, the objective of the Associate Business Partner is to drive commercial growth within the business, empowering business area owners to deliver as required. This role will take ownership for the operational cost base of the business, partnering with senior management to ensure risks are managed appropriately and that performance achieves strategic objectives.

The role will be supported by an FP&A team that will deliver timely management and financial accounting insight to support performance expected in role. It will work hand in hand with the FP&A Team to ensure knowledge sharing results in consistent reporting and insight, particularly the understanding of opportunities and risks within the business.

Key tasks

  • Support the Management Team in all aspects of financial management to ensure there is a strong focus on making commercial decisions and creating shareholder value including contributing to business planning & forecasting and advising on financial implications of business decisions.
  • Develop strong relationships with budget holders to ensure the finance team play an integral role in financial decision making.  
  • Work with managers and leaders across the business to identify opportunities to implement improvements to reduce costs, improve efficiency and maximise net contribution.
  • Prepare monthly management information packs to be used as the basis of a monthly review meeting with each budget holder 
  • Drive an operational excellence culture across the business to encourage financial control team to identify and implement process improvements
  • Monitor and report on all aspects of Business Streams’ profit and loss and the production of relevant finance board papers to the required standard.
  • To deliver support accountabilities as required including compliance, system business owner as applicable, procurement support and other as deemed necessary.
  • Ad hoc project and initiative support as required
  • Undertake proactive investigation, to develop a better understanding of the business and to provide operational performance
  • Provide expert accounting, reporting and all necessary financial expertise for the sector/contract
  • Partner with FP&A to ensure accurate forecasting and understanding of opportunities and risks
  • Drive annual budget process requirements within business areas
  • Partner with business areas to achieve performance KPIs
  • Promote the use of data and analytics across the business to drive informed business decisions

About us

Think water’s boring? Think again. Life at Business Stream is fast paced, we are operating in a highly competitive new market, where no two days are the same. We are one of the leading providers of water retail services to businesses across the UK. It’s been an exciting few years for us, we acquired the non-household customer base of Southern Water in April 2017, and last year we announced the acquisition of Yorkshire Water’s non-household customer base. We’ve also secured over £250 million of new business and firmly positioned Business Stream as one of the three largest water retailers in the UK.

We’re passionate about our people and our customers and we want to make a positive difference to the environment and the communities we live and work in. And that’s why we launched our water efficiency pledge, committing to help our customers reduce the amount of water they use by 20%.
